Візуалізація багатовимірних даних у компактний, інтуїтивний спосіб часто досягається за допомогою радарних діаграм. Додавання маркерів даних робить значення миттєво читабельними. У цьому посібнику ви дізнаєтеся, як створити діаграму RadarWithDataMarkers в Excel, використовуючи C# і Aspose.Cells for .NET. Рішення повністю програмне, не потребує встановлення Excel і створює діаграму, готову до експорту у формати XLSX, PDF або зображення.
У цій статті розглядаються наступні теми:
- Бібліотека C# Excel для створення діаграм RadarWithDataMarkers
- Створити діаграму RadarWithDataMarkers в Excel за допомогою C#
- Отримати безкоштовну ліцензію
- RadarWithDataMarkers діаграма: безкоштовні ресурси
- Висновок
- Дивіться також
C# бібліотека Excel для створення діаграм RadarWithDataMarkers
Aspose.Cells for .NET є всебічною бібліотекою автоматизації Excel, яка дозволяє розробникам створювати, змінювати та оформляти будь‑який елемент Excel—включаючи розширені типи діаграм—без Microsoft Office. Вона підтримує всі основні формати Excel (XLSX, XLS, CSV, тощо) і забезпечує плавний, типобезпечний API.
Ключові переваги використання Aspose.Cells для створення діаграм:
- Багаті типи діаграм – Включає Radar, RadarWithDataMarkers, RadarFilled та багато інших.
- Повний контроль форматування – Налаштовуйте маркери, кольори, назви осей, легенди та інше.
- Висока продуктивність – Ефективно обробляє великі робочі книги та набори даних.
- Без залежності від Excel – Працює на будь-якій платформі, що підтримує .NET.
Почніть у три простих кроки:
- Завантажте бібліотеку зі сторінки Aspose.Cells releases page.
- Додайте пакет NuGet до вашого проєкту:
PM> Install-Package Aspose.Cells
- Почніть кодування – наступні розділи показують повний приклад.
Створення діаграми RadarWithDataMarkers в Excel за допомогою C#
Нижче наведено самодостатню програму C#, яка створює робочу книгу, заповнює її зразковими даними, додає діаграму RadarWithDataMarkers, налаштовує її вигляд і зберігає файл.
Повний приклад C#
Пояснення ключових кроків
| Step | What It Does |
|---|---|
| 1 | Створює новий об’єкт Workbook і отримує стандартний лист. |
| 2 | Записує невелику матрицю даних, що представляє чотири квартали для трьох метрик. |
| 3 | Додає діаграму RadarWithDataMarkers на лист (ChartType.RadarWithDataMarkers). |
| 4 | Створює серію для кожної метрики, прив’язує значення Y, встановлює дані категорій (X) і застосовує круглі маркери з користувацькими кольорами. |
| 5 | Розташовує легенду, налаштовує масштабування осей і встановлює малі/великі одиниці. |
| 6 | Зберігає книгу у файл RadarWithDataMarkers_Example.xlsx. |
Запустіть програму, відкрийте згенерований файл Excel, і ви побачите радарну діаграму, де кожна точка даних підсвічена кольоровим колом, що дозволяє миттєво бачити тенденції протягом кварталів.
Отримати безкоштовну ліцензію
Aspose.Cells є комерційним продуктом, але ви можете отримати тимчасову безкоштовну ліцензію для оцінювальних цілей. Відвідайте сторінка тимчасової ліцензії Aspose, зареєструйтеся за допомогою вашої електронної пошти, і ви отримаєте файл ліцензії, який розблоковує повний набір функцій без обмежень протягом пробного періоду.
Діаграма RadarWithDataMarkers: Безкоштовні ресурси
Скористайтеся наступними безкоштовними ресурсами, щоб поглибити свої знання про Aspose.Cells та автоматизацію Excel:
- Посібник розробника – https://docs.aspose.com/cells/net/
- Онлайн демо та конвертер – https://products.aspose.app/cells/family
- Документація API – https://reference.aspose.com/cells/net/
- Статті «Як‑використовувати» та пости блогу – https://blog.aspose.com/uk/categories/aspose.cells-product-family/
Висновок
У цій статті ми продемонстрували, як створити діаграму RadarWithDataMarkers у робочій книзі Excel за допомогою C# та Aspose.Cells for .NET. Повний, готовий до запуску код показує підготовку даних, створення діаграми, налаштування серій та фінальне збереження файлу. За допомогою Aspose.Cells ви можете програмно генерувати складні радарні візуалізації, інтегрувати їх у конвеєри звітності та експортувати у різноманітні формати без потреби у Microsoft Excel.
Якщо у вас є будь-які питання або потрібна додаткова допомога, не соромтеся розмістити їх на нашому безкоштовному форумі підтримки.